Subject: Watchdog restarts on KioskLine units

Hi team,

The Brimvale watchdog on the OrdaPoint kiosks now reports restarts to our telemetry endpoint every five minutes. If heartbeats stop, page the integration channel. Your poller must authenticate against the staging collector; requests without credentials are dropped silently. Use the bearer token below for all staging calls.

session JWT of fajof-bahop = eyJhbGciOiJIUzI1NiIsInR5cCI6IkpXVCJ9.eyJzdWIiOiIqgHoPSIn0.DAyxzh8y

Welcome aboard. The autocomplete index for QuickFind has been slow because the nightly rebuild job on the Harrowvale cluster was never migrated to the new indexer. After pulling the latest release, run the reindex command once manually and confirm p95 lookup latency drops below 40ms on the dashboard. The indexer reads its settings from indexer.env in the deploy directory; most values are already filled in. It also needs credentials to reach the search backend, so append this line to the file:

vault entry, tawig-yahap: LEDGER_TOKEN8=aeb2dadb

Hey folks — rotation time again. We've cycled the credential for Backstitch, the internal service that persists undo/redo history for the Plottery diagram editor. If the release candidate can't reach Backstitch, undo stacks will wipe on reload, which QA will absolutely notice. Please update the release pipeline's secret store before tomorrow's cut; the old key dies at noon. Staging already has it. For the pipeline config, the new Backstitch key is below.

app token of fajop-fahif = qvz4-AnML